The Job in Perspective
We are looking for a competent and customer service-oriented Project Engineer/Assistant superintendent with commercial construction experience to coordinate operations and oversee subcontractors at construction sites.
The Project Engineer / Assistant Superintendent will work closely with project leadership to support all phases of construction, both in the field and office. This role provides hands-on experience with daily site operations, project documentation, subcontractor coordination, and quality control. Ideal for recent graduates or those with early industry experience looking for professional development and advancement.
Job Description
Key Responsibilities
- Assist with daily jobsite coordination and supervision to ensure safety and productivity
- Review drawings, specifications, and submittals to support project planning and execution Help track project schedules, RFIs, change orders, and material procurement
- Conduct field walks to monitor progress and verify quality standards
- Support subcontractor and vendor communication
- Maintain accurate records, reports, and meeting minutes
- Uphold company safety protocols and participate in toolbox talks
- Help project managers comply with contract documents and company reporting requirements.
- Assist in close out the project in compliance with the contract documents.
